Hello, I'm getting *empty catalogs* after *upgrading Ubuntu 16.04 LTS to 18.04 LTS* (so did my *puppetserver, 3.8.5 -> 5.4.0* ). My puppet *agent on my testing machine* is also v *5.4.0.*
My client machine for testing (c06x19) reveives the hostname.json *catalog file*, but it seems to be empty: # cat */var/cache/puppet/client_data/catalog/c06x19.iescierva.net.json* {"tags":["settings"],"name":"c06x19.iescierva.net","version":1554375515,"code_id":null,"catalog_uuid":"33c3535c-3fec-4d72-a656-7f41ec2b9229","catalog_format":1,"environment":"production","resources":[{"type":"Stage","title":"main","tags":["stage"],"exported":false},{"type":"Class","title":"Settings","tags":["class","settings"],"exported":false},{"type":"Class","title":"Main","tags":["class"],"exported":false,"parameters":{"name":"main"}}],"edges":[{"source":"Stage[main]","target":"Class[Settings]"},{"source":"Stage[main]","target":"Class[Main]"}],"classes":["settings"]} Client *syslog* shows: Apr 4 12:58:50 c06x19 puppet-agent[4916]: Reopening log files Apr 4 12:58:50 c06x19 puppet-agent[4916]: Starting Puppet client version 5.4.0 Apr 4 12:58:50 c06x19 systemd[1]: Started Puppet agent. Apr 4 12:58:51 c06x19 puppet-agent[4920]: Applied catalog in 0.02 seconds (on previous version, it usually took seconds, even minutes, to have the work done) *puppet parser* also seems to be ok (all I've got is a standalone site.pp file): puppet parser validate /etc/puppet/manifests/site.pp (empty output, no errors or warnings) My* site.pp* file includes lots of class definitions and finally about 20 node definitions, like these: node /^c05x\d\d\.iescierva\.net$/ { include computer::ws::student::c05 include os::mint::v19_1 } node 'c06x19.iescierva.net' { include computer::ws::student::c06 include os::mint::v19_1 include docker } Any suggestion?
